Renewable energy site selection software is a tool that analyses land and imagery to find, screen, and rank candidate sites for solar, wind, and other renewable projects. FlyPix AI is a no-code platform that uses artificial intelligence to measure usable area, slope, aspect, and orientation, classify land cover and exclusions, map proximity to grid and roads, and flag shading and constraints across satellite, aerial, and drone imagery. You define a search area, and the engine screens every parcel and ranks the best ground — turning weeks of manual desktop study into minutes of decision-ready insight.

Usable area measurement
Measure parcel boundaries and quantify the buildable area left after setbacks, exclusions, and unusable ground.
Slope, aspect & orientation
Derive slope, aspect, and orientation from terrain so panels face the sun and turbines suit the land.
Land cover & exclusions
Classify land cover and flag wetlands, forest, water, and protected ground that rule a parcel out.
Grid & road proximity
Measure distance to substations, transmission lines, and roads to score connection and access cost.
Shading & obstacles
Detect buildings, trees, and terrain that cast shade or obstruct turbines across the candidate site.
